I found an article in Woodsmith Issue 188 where they make an auxillary fence. They attach a narrow (matching the height of the Kreg fence) piece of MDF or PW, to the Kreg fence with Rockler Universal Fence clamps - see pic. Then simply screw a piece of melamine or whatever, at the height you need, to the mdf/pw unit - cut a clearance hole for the router bit and your done.
